## <a name="model-view-controller">Model-View-Controller</a> [&#8593;](#list-of-design-patterns)
**Intent:** Separate the user interface into three interconnected components: the model, the view and the controller. Let the model manage the data, the view display the data and the controller mediate updating the data and redrawing the display.
